Meaning and application of state codes of copper and copper alloys in China
According to the provisions of the standard GB/T 29094-2012 on the state representation method of copper and copper alloys:

I. The state representation method of copper and copper alloys is divided into three levels:

The first state is represented by a capital letter, representing the basic production method of the product. The representation method of the first state is as follows:
M: Manufacturing state. Applicable to the state obtained by primary manufacturing through casting or hot working.
H: Cold working state. Applicable to the state obtained by different cold working methods and controlled deformation.
O: Annealing state. Applicable to the state obtained by annealing to change the mechanical properties or grain size requirements of the product.
T: Heat treatment state. Applicable to the state obtained by solution heat treatment or solution heat treatment followed by cold working or heat treatment.
W: Welded pipe state. Applicable to the state obtained by welding strips of various states into pipes.

II. The second and third level state representation methods are as follows:

Add an Arabic numeral or a capital letter after the first level state to indicate the second level state, representing the product function or specific production process.
Adding 1 to 3 Arabic numerals after the secondary state indicates the tertiary state, which represents the final molding method of the product.

1. The second and third level state representation methods of manufacturing state (M) are as follows:

Second level state code:

M0--cast state; M1--hot forging; M2--hot rolling; M3--hot extrusion; M4--hot piercing

Third level state code:

Add Arabic numerals 1~8 after M0; add 0, 1 after M1; add 0, 5 after M2; add 0 after M3; add 0, 5 after M4;

M0: M01--sand casting; M02--centrifugal casting; M03--gypsum casting; M04--pressure casting; M05--metal casting (permanent casting); M06--melt casting; M07--continuous casting; M08--low pressure casting

M1: M10--hot forging - air cooling; M11--hot forging - quenching;

M2: M20--hot rolling; M25--hot rolling + re-rolling;

M3: M30--hot extrusion;

M4: M40--Hot piercing; M45--Hot piercing + re-rolling

Note 1: Castings and hot-processed products are mainly supplied in the manufactured state, and generally do not require further heat treatment.

Note 2: The first digit after M increases with the degree of deformation of the material.
